RPC IX, 2242

 

Image of specimen #10

 

Coin type
Volume IX
Number 2242
Province Egypt
Region Egypt
City Alexandria
Reign Trajan Decius
Person (obv.) Trajan Decius (Augustus)
Issue L Α = year 1. Group 2: with ΤΡΑΙΑΝΟϹ ΔƐΚΙΟϹ
Dating AD 249/50
Obverse inscription Α Κ Γ Μ Κ ΤΡΑΙΑΝΟϹ ΔΕΚΙΟϹ
Nominative Imperator Caesar Gaius Messius Quintus Traianus Decius
Obverse design laureate, draped and cuirassed bust of Decius, right, seen from rear
Reverse inscription L - Α
Reverse design eagle standing left, head right, holding wreath in beak
Metal debased silver
Average diameter 24 mm
Axis 11, 12
Reference M 3814–5
Specimens 19 (11 in the core collections)
Die-links 1, 10: same obv. die.
